Cardiff University

Cardiff, United Kingdom

Cardiff University, founded in 1883, is the only Russell Group member in Wales, based across the Cathays Park campus in central Cardiff and the Heath Park campus near the University Hospital of Wales. Programmes are delivered in both English and Welsh. Cardiff is particularly well regarded for journalism, architecture, dentistry, psychology and nursing, with several subjects ranked among the world's top 50-100 (QS by Subject). With over 34,000 students including 7,500+ international students from 138+ countries, and 90% of its research rated world-leading or internationally excellent (REF 2021), Cardiff is a leading UK research university with strong graduate employment outcomes.
